Understanding the possible causes of mold around heating units is essential for effective remediation. Common issues include leaks from the plumbing connected to the heating system, excess humidity from poor ventilation, or condensation build-up within or around the unit. These conditions create an ideal environment for mold spores to settle and grow, especially in hidden areas that are hard to inspect regularly.
Possible Causes of This Issue
One primary cause of mold growth near heating units is moisture from leaks. Small drips from pipes or faulty fittings may go unnoticed but provide enough water to promote mold development over time. Additionally, condensation caused by temperature fluctuations between the heating unit and surrounding air often results in persistent humidity, which mold loves to feed on.
Another common source is poor ventilation, which traps humid air inside your space. When combined with moisture from leaks or condensation, these conditions significantly increase mold risk. This can lead to black or green mold colonies forming on walls, ceilings, or the heating equipment itself, posing health risks and creating unsightly damage.

Frequently Asked Questions
How do I know if my heating unit has mold?
You might notice a musty odor, visible mold patches, or increased allergy symptoms. Often, mold spores are hidden behind panels or inside ductwork, so professional inspection is recommended to confirm presence.
Is mold in my heating system dangerous?
Yes, mold can cause allergic reactions, respiratory issues, and other health problems, especially for children, seniors, or those with asthma. Prompt removal is crucial for a safe indoor environment.

How can I prevent mold growth around my heating units?
Maintain proper ventilation, regularly inspect for leaks, and control humidity levels within your property. Routine professional inspections help catch problems early before mold becomes a serious issue.
